Italy Cybersecurity and MSSP Market Overview
The Italy Cybersecurity and MSSP Market is valued at USD 4.9 billion, based on a five-year historical analysis. This growth is primarily driven by the increasing frequency and sophistication of cyber threats, heightened regulatory requirements, and the rapid adoption of cloud services and digital transformation initiatives across sectors. Organizations are investing heavily in cybersecurity solutions to safeguard their digital assets, comply with EU directives such as NIS2 and DORA, and address emerging risks from ransomware and supply chain attacks .
Key cities such as Milan, Rome, and Turin dominate the market due to their roles as economic and technological hubs. Milan leads with significant investment from the financial services sector, Rome drives public-sector procurement under national cyber-perimeter programs, and Turin fosters industrial cybersecurity innovation. The presence of multinational corporations, advanced research institutions, and a vibrant startup ecosystem further accelerates demand for advanced cybersecurity solutions in these regions .
In 2023, the Italian government implemented the National Cybersecurity Strategy, which emphasizes the importance of enhancing national cybersecurity capabilities. This strategy is governed by the “Strategia Nazionale di Cybersicurezza 2022-2026” issued by the Presidency of the Council of Ministers, and includes a budget allocation of EUR 1 billion to strengthen cybersecurity infrastructure, promote public-private partnerships, and support workforce skills development. The strategy mandates compliance with EU NIS2 Directive and establishes operational thresholds for critical infrastructure protection .
Italy Cybersecurity and MSSP Market Segmentation
By Type:
The market is segmented into Network Security, Endpoint Security, Application Security, Cloud Security, Data Security, Identity and Access Management, Consumer Security, Infrastructure Protection, and Other Types. Each segment addresses distinct cybersecurity needs, with Network Security leading due to its critical role in defending against increasingly sophisticated network-based attacks and the expansion of remote work and cloud adoption .
The Network Security segment is currently dominating the market due to the increasing number of cyberattacks targeting organizational networks. Companies are prioritizing investments in fir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and next-generation network security solutions to protect their infrastructure. The rise of remote work, cloud migration, and hybrid environments has further amplified the need for robust network security measures, making it a critical focus area for businesses across all sectors .
By End-User:
The market is segmented by end-users, including Government & Defense, Financial Services (BFSI), Healthcare, Retail, Manufacturing, IT and Telecommunications, Energy and Utilities, Education, Transportation and Logistics, Media and Entertainment, and Other End Users. Each sector faces unique cybersecurity challenges, with BFSI leading due to stringent regulatory compliance, high-value data, and rapid digitalization. Healthcare is the fastest growing segment, driven by increased ransomware incidents and digital patient record adoption .
The Financial Services (BFSI) sector is leading the market due to the high value of financial data and stringent regulatory requirements for data protection, including compliance with DORA and NIS2. Financial institutions are increasingly investing in advanced cybersecurity solutions to mitigate risks associated with data breaches, fraud, and digital banking expansion. The growing adoption of online transactions and mobile banking further drives robust cybersecurity demand in this sector .

Italy Cybersecurity and MSSP Market Industry Analysis
Growth Drivers
Increasing Cyber Threats:
The Italian cybersecurity landscape is significantly influenced by the rise in cyber threats, with reported incidents increasing by 30% in future. According to the Italian National Cybersecurity Agency, over 1,200 cyberattacks were recorded in the first half of the most recent period. This alarming trend has prompted organizations to invest heavily in cybersecurity measures, with spending estimated to reach €3.8 billion in future, reflecting a growing recognition of the need for robust security solutions.
Regulatory Compliance Requirements:
Italy's stringent regulatory environment, particularly the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R), mandates organizations to enhance their cybersecurity frameworks. In the most recent period, fines for non-compliance were reported to be approximately €65 million, underscoring the financial risks associated with inadequate security measures. As businesses strive to meet these regulations, the demand for cybersecurity services is expected to surge, with compliance-related spending estimated to exceed €1.1 billion in future, driving market growth.
Digital Transformation Initiatives:
The ongoing digital transformation across various sectors in Italy is a key growth driver for the cybersecurity market. With over 70% of Italian companies adopting digital technologies in future, the need for enhanced cybersecurity measures has become paramount. Investments in digital infrastructure are estimated to reach €11 billion, leading to increased demand for cybersecurity solutions that protect sensitive data and ensure business continuity in an increasingly digital landscape.
Market Challenges
Shortage of Skilled Cybersecurity Professionals:
The cybersecurity sector in Italy faces a significant talent gap, with an estimated shortage of 100,000 skilled professionals in future. This deficit hampers organizations' ability to implement effective security measures, leaving them vulnerable to cyber threats. The lack of qualified personnel is exacerbated by the rapid evolution of cyber threats, making it challenging for companies to maintain robust security postures and respond effectively to incidents.
High Costs of Cybersecurity Solutions:
The financial burden associated with implementing comprehensive cybersecurity solutions poses a challenge for many Italian businesses. The average cost of advanced cybersecurity tools and services can exceed €270,000 annually for medium-sized enterprises. This high expenditure often leads to budget constraints, particularly for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s), which may struggle to allocate sufficient resources for necessary cybersecurity investments, increasing their risk exposure.
